This package extends the Ciao module system with traits. This is a lightweight translation with no overhead w.r.t. traditional use of <tt>multifile</tt> declarations for <em>hook</em> predicates.<p>A <a class="lpdoc-idx-anchor" id="0" href="ciaosearch.html#trait">trait</a> is defined in Ciao as a collection of predicates that can be implemented for any functor. Functors can implement multiple traits.<p>This translation delegates on the underlying module system as much as possible, e.g., for dealing with undefined predicates. See <a href="#Example code and translation">Example code and translation</a> for a complete example that shows syntax, some special cases, and the translation to plain clauses.<p>Some important notes on the translation: <ul> <li>internal argument order ensures that first-argument indexing is preserved<p><li>functors data is passed as an extra argument to implementation clauses as follows: <ul> <li>constants add no extra arguments <li>unary functors <tt>f(Datum)</tt> are passed as <tt>Datum</tt> <li>any other functor is passed unaltered </ul> </ul> <p><br/><div id="Usage and interface"><h2>Usage and interface</h2><div class="lpdoc-cartouche"><ul><li><strong>Library usage:</strong><br/><tt>:- use_package(traits).</tt>

<div id="Example code and translation"><h2>Example code and translation</h2> <p>Example code:<p><pre class="lpdoc-codeblock">:- module(trait_test, [], [traits, assertions]).
:- trait(gadget, [
p1/0,
p2/0,
q/1,
r/2
]).
:- impl(gadget, datum0).
(datum0 as gadget).p1.
(datum0 as gadget).p2 :- fail.
(datum0 as gadget).q(X) :- X = r1.
(datum0 as gadget).r(X, Y) :- X = r1, Y = r2.
:- impl(gadget, datum1/1).
(datum1(_) as gadget).p1.
(datum1(_) as gadget).p2 :- fail.
(datum1(E1) as gadget).q(X) :- X = r1(E1).
(datum1(E1) as gadget).r(X, Y) :- X = r1(E1), Y = r2.
:- impl(gadget, datum2/2).
(datum2(_,_) as gadget).p1.
(datum2(_,_) as gadget).p2 :- fail.
(datum2(E1,_) as gadget).q(X) :- X = r1(E1).
(datum2(E1,E2) as gadget).r(X, Y) :- X = r1(E1), Y = r2(E2).
% (tests)
:- use_module(library(aggregates), [findall/3]).
:- test trait_test(X) =>
X = [[true,false,r1, [r1, r2]],
[true,false,r1(e1),[r1(e1),r2]],
[true,false,r1(e1),[r1(e1),r2(e2)]]].
:- export(trait_test/1).
trait_test([Y1,Y2,Y3]) :-
row(datum0,Y1),
row(datum1(e1),Y2),
row(datum2(e1,e2),Y3).
row(A,Xs) :- findall(X,col(A,X),Xs).
col(A,X) :- ( (A as gadget).p1 -> X = true ; X = false ).
col(A,X) :- ( (A as gadget).p2 -> X = true ; X = false ).
col(A,X) :- (A as gadget).q(X).
col(A,[X,Y]) :- (A as gadget).r(X, Y).
</pre> <p>which should be equivalent to:<p><pre class="lpdoc-codeblock">:- module(trait_orig, [], [traits, assertions]).
% :- trait gadget { ... }.
:- discontiguous 'gadget.p1'/1.
:- multifile 'gadget.p1'/1.
:- discontiguous 'gadget.p2'/1.
:- multifile 'gadget.p2'/1.
:- discontiguous 'gadget.q'/2.
:- multifile 'gadget.q'/2.
:- discontiguous 'gadget.r'/3.
:- multifile 'gadget.r'/3.
% :- impl gadget for datum0.
'gadget.p1'(datum0) :- '<datum0 as gadget>.p1'.
'gadget.p2'(datum0) :- '<datum0 as gadget>.p2'.
'gadget.q'(datum0, X) :- '<datum0 as gadget>.q'(X).
'gadget.r'(datum0, X, Y) :- '<datum0 as gadget>.r'(X, Y).
'<datum0 as gadget>.p1' :- true.
'<datum0 as gadget>.p2' :- fail.
'<datum0 as gadget>.q'(X) :- X = r1.
'<datum0 as gadget>.r'(X, Y) :- X = r1, Y = r2.
% :- impl gadget for datum1/1.
'gadget.p1'(M) :- M = datum1(D), '<datum1/1 as gadget>.p1'(D).
'gadget.p2'(M) :- M = datum1(D), '<datum1/1 as gadget>.p2'(D).
'gadget.q'(M, X) :- M = datum1(D), '<datum1/1 as gadget>.q'(X, D).
'gadget.r'(M, X, Y) :- M = datum1(D), '<datum1/1 as gadget>.r'(X, D, Y).
'<datum1/1 as gadget>.p1'(_E1) :- true.
'<datum1/1 as gadget>.p2'(_E1) :- fail.
'<datum1/1 as gadget>.q'(X, E1) :- X = r1(E1).
'<datum1/1 as gadget>.r'(X, E1, Y) :- X = r1(E1), Y = r2.
% :- impl gadget for datum2/2.
'gadget.p1'(M) :- M = datum2(_,_), '<datum2/2 as gadget>.p1'(M).
'gadget.p2'(M) :- M = datum2(_,_), '<datum2/2 as gadget>.p2'(M).
'gadget.q'(M, X) :- M = datum2(_,_), '<datum2/2 as gadget>.q'(X, M).
'gadget.r'(M, X, Y) :- M = datum2(_,_), '<datum2/2 as gadget>.r'(X, M, Y).
'<datum2/2 as gadget>.p1'(datum2(_E1, _E2)) :- true.
'<datum2/2 as gadget>.p2'(datum2(_E1, _E2)) :- fail.
'<datum2/2 as gadget>.q'(X, datum2(E1, _E2)) :- X = r1(E1).
'<datum2/2 as gadget>.r'(X, datum2(E1, E2), Y) :- X = r1(E1), Y = r2(E2).
% (tests)
:- use_module(library(aggregates), [findall/3]).
:- test trait_test(X) =>
X = [[true,false,r1, [r1, r2]],
[true,false,r1(e1),[r1(e1),r2]],
[true,false,r1(e1),[r1(e1),r2(e2)]]].
:- export(trait_test/1).
trait_test([Y1,Y2,Y3]) :-
row(datum0,Y1),
row(datum1(e1),Y2),
row(datum2(e1,e2),Y3).
row(A,Xs) :- findall(X,col(A,X),Xs).
col(A,X) :- ( 'gadget.p1'(A) -> X = true ; X = false ).
col(A,X) :- ( 'gadget.p2'(A) -> X = true ; X = false ).
col(A,X) :- 'gadget.q'(A, X).
col(A,[X,Y]) :- 'gadget.r'(A, X, Y).
</pre> </div><br/></div></div><div class="lpdoc-footer">Generated with LPdoc using Ciao</div></div><div class="lpdoc-clearer"></div></div></body></html>
